Annual Magi’s Bazaar Nov. 6 at Our Lady of the Holy Rosary Catholic Church in Cisco

The Magi’s Bazaar at Our Lady of the Holy Rosary Catholic Church in Cisco has returned. We were so disappointed to cancel our 2020 gathering but are excited to host our Silver Anniversary this year. The Altar Society of Our Lady of the Holy Rosary Catholic Church will hold their 25th Annual Magi’s Bazaar at the Holy Rosary Parish Hall, 1106 Avenue F in Cisco (behind Brookshires), on Saturday, November 6, 2021, from 8:00 a.m. until 5:00 p.m. The Bazaar will feature handcrafted holiday items, unique home décor and gift items, jewelry, Thanksgiving and Christmas decorations, and lots of mouth-watering baked goods. Some of our handcrafted items include scarves, quilts and quilted items, crocheted scrubbies, dishrags, and warm fleece blankets. For baked goods, we will have pumpkin and pecan pies, pumpkin rolls, sourdough bread, cookies and cakes, candies, and fudge. You can enjoy these baked goodies right away or freeze them for the Thanksgiving or Christmas holidays. The Altar Society ladies will also tempt you with an assortment of homemade jams and jellies. For our hungry morning shoppers, we will have breakfast burritos, along with pastries, scones, and muffins to enjoy with coffee. Chili, frito pie, and pulled pork sandwiches – with tea or coffee – will be available for take-out lunch. Homemade enchiladas and tamales can be purchased to take home for lunch or supper. Our thanks to our loyal supporters for shopping with us over the years. Your support has helped us maintain the sacristy and sanctuary in our 101-year-old Church in a manner befitting the glory of God and fund the Margaret Torres Higher Learning Scholarship. Cisco Senior Nutrition 4th Annual Fall Stroll Home Tour Nov. 7th

Cisco Senior Nutrition’s 4th Annual Fall Stroll Home Tour will be held on Sunday, November 7th from 1 pm-4 pm. On this years tour we have 3 homes along with the Conrad Hilton Center, each home is a different style and of a different era. Tickets may be purchased at anyone of the homes the day of the tour or at these locations if you would like to buy your tickets early, Hilton Community Center, Broken X Winery, Wild Flowers Florist and Slowpoke Farm Market all in Cisco or Hip Chick Boutique in Eastland. The price of the ticket is $10. Cisco Senior Nutrition Program is a non-profit meal delivery program similar to Meals on Wheels, delivering over 13,500 meals this past year.

First Christian Church Fall Bazaar/Garage Sale November 5th

First Christian Church of Cisco 308 West 8th will be having its annual Fall Bazaar/Garage Sale Friday, November 5th at the church from 8-4ish. They will be serving breakfast sandwiches and for lunch they will have loaded potatoes and stew for sale. There will be baked goods and homemade candy and other miscellaneous items for the holidays to tempt you. Inside Garage Sale items will be outside weather permitting and all sales are by donation.
